Diploma metrics are details of performance scorecards that all educational institutions employ to measure the quality of students they produce. Obviously, they all want their graduates well equipped with knowledge and skills necessary for them to become successful at their chosen fields of work. Their scorecards will center on faculty, teaching, and curriculum development alongside other programs, such as student community involvement, to ensure that education is as well-rounded as possible.

This paper deals about E-Governance. E-governance or electronic governance may be defined as delivery of government services and information to the public using electronic means. Such means of delivering information is often referred to as information technology or 'IT' in short form. Use of IT in government facilitates an efficient, speedy and transparent process for disseminating information to the public and other agencies, and for performing government administration activities.

Teaching ethics in business schools is essential to direct prospective business personalities to understand and apply a code of conduct concerning their behavior when delivering products and services. The teaching of ethics helps businessmen to tackle difficult situations in their profession constructively. It creates awareness among students about the role of ethics in business in an international and vibrant environment. It also attempts to instill the values of honesty and respect for others in students.
